Pacific Grove Golf Links
Played On 08/08/2017Deer, Whales, oh my!
If you're looking for a manicured course you may want to pass but still a must play. Pace was a little slow but at the same time I really did not want the round to fly by. Front 9 was ehhh but turn was amazing. Views are incredible, deer roaming about even had two whale sightings. Greens were in great shape and will definitely come back!
Rio Vista Golf Club
Played On 07/04/2017Rio Vista
At one time this course used to be a gem but over the past 7-9 years the course condition has become a goat track. Tee boxes are munched, fairway is spotty at best and the sand traps are the worst I've ever seen. The greens however were very nice and pace of play was good. The course just got a new owner, so hopefully he has a deep pocket book. That being said at $29 plus the booking fee, I would play again. Also, for those who have never played here just a heads up there is no driving range or driving net to warm up. Hope this helps.
The Links At Bodega Harbour
Played On 05/28/2017Well worth the trip
Bummed to find out the Sunday Special was $55 ($100 posted on their web site). Was unable to get that rate since booking though Golfnow, lesson learned. Staff was very friendly and pace of play was perfect. Greens, fairways, tee box and even bunkers were in perfect condition. Looking forward to playing again.
